Subject: Re: [Puptcrit] signed contracts


I've been emailing my contracts for a couple of years now. It does save stamp money and I find that everybody gets them. Jim's right about the deposit too - that'll get the contract back. Sometimes I get a deposit returned without a contract, but that works for me.
With the computer program (Daylite) I have that keeps my database and schedule and sends contracts, I can't actually sign them (or at least I'm not savvy enough to figure out how to do it), so my signature on the contract isn't actually my signature - it's a handwriting font. But the contract must be returned to me with an actual signature on it. I've never gotten a complaint about my signature. I find that most clients are as anxious to have a contract as we are.
